带Smith预估器的模糊PID组织温度控制系统

摘    要:针对激光热疗法中组织温度模型的纯滞后和大惯性,提出一种新颖的带Smith预估器的模糊PID控制系统.模糊PID控制器是由一个简单的模糊PI控制器和一个简单的模糊PD控制器并行结合而成.模糊PID控制器的增益通过解析推导与线性PID控制器的增益相联系.设计好的线性PID控制器的增益可用于在线设计模糊PID控制器.计算机仿真结果表明模糊控制系统在组织温度控制中比对应的线性PID控制系统鲁棒.

Fuzzy PID Tissue Temperature Control System with Smith Predictor

Abstract:A novel fuzzy PID control system with Smith predictor is presented to solve the problems in control of the laser - tissue temperature model with pure time - delay and large inertia in laser hyperthermia. The fuzzy FID controller is constructed by a parallel combination of a simple fuzzy PI controller and a simple fuzzy PD controller. The gains of the fuzzy Pfl) controller are linked, via analytical derivation, to those of the linear PID controller. As such, the fuzzy controller can be designed on line by using the gains of the tuned linear PID controller. The computer simulation results indicate that the fuzzy PID control system is more robust than the comparable linear PID control system in control of the tissue temperature.
